Zusammenfassung:The invention relates to a reversed-phase high-performance liquid chromatography (RP-HPLC) for recombinant human granulocyte colony stimulating factors. A Vydac C4 column is adopted in the method, acetonitrile gradient elution is performed, and the temperature of the column is 60+/-3 DEG C. The C4 column used by the method is different from a C18 column used in the 2010 version of Chinese pharmacopoeia, and the detection sensitivity and the accuracy are higher. Although the C4 column is adopted in European pharmacopoeia, but the acetonitrile gradient range used by the C4 column is small, and the separation time is long, so the new method can measure the stability of the recombinant human granulocyte colony stimulating factors under different storage conditions more quickly and more accurately.
